Quote:
Originally Posted by jthig32
Oh it is different coming to the home. Verizon has their own fiber optic network. But once it gets to a home, it goes through a converter box and distributes on the existing coax network. Understandable assumption on your part.

Chum, jthig32 is correct. the FiOS comes into the house to Verizon's ONT (http://www.broadbandreports.com/faq/12565) , there it is cross connected to the coax which runs throughout your house. The important part of why FiOS is so sweet is because they run Fiber through the last mile. (http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Last_mile)


The whole problem with Verizon vs Comcast is: Both companies have a fiber backbone - they have too. The difference is the last mile from each companies respective CO's is Verizon extends the fiber to your home or to your building, where as comcast and the like use copper. The problem is you are reaching the limits of the actual cable. Which is how FiOS can have such throughput. Also, with FiOS you aren't sharing the bandwidth like cable modems.
